A delivery rider suspect in a road rage incident that led to a stabbing in Bonifacio Global City (BGC), Taguig City on April 22, 2024, has surrendered to the Taguig City Police.

According to Taguig City Police Officer-in-Charge Col. Christopher Olazo, on April 23, 2024, at around 11:50 in the morning, the still unidentified suspect personally went to the Taguig City Police Sub Station 1 in BGC with his live-in partner.

It was learned that on April 22, 2024, around 10:22 in the evening, an argument broke out between the suspect and a cyclist at the corner of 9th Avenue and 38th Street, in front of Landers BGC in Taguig City.

The argument escalated into the suspect stabbing the biker several times. The biker was brought to the Taguig Pateros District Hospital where he is now in a stable condition.

Investigators from the Taguig City Police were able to locate the family of the suspect, leading him to surrender to the police.
